Use "rudd" in a sentence | "rudd" example sentences

How to use "rudd" in a sentence?

  • Jennifer Aniston and Paul Rudd are really amazing, lovely people and really great comedic actors.
    -Malin Akerman-
  • I feel grateful that the person I end up working with a lot is Paul Rudd. He's a prince among men, and so talented, and generous, and effortless.
    -Kathryn Hahn-
  • I am not being negative, I am simply being factual when I say Kevin Rudd is the best friend the people smugglers have ever had
    -Tony Abbott-
  • You know, in the WikiLeaks cables, the Chinese discovered that Kevin Rudd was urging the Americans to keep the military option open against them. This is hardly a friendly gesture.
    -Paul Keating-
  • Gillard is as likeable as Rudd is charmless. She is self-deprecating; he is ludicrously vainglorious. She is a mistress of understatement; he is a ranter.
    -Germaine Greer-

Definition and meaning of RUDD

What does "rudd mean?"

/rəd/

noun
European freshwater fish of carp family with silvery body.
other
European freshwater fish resembling the roach.
